Spruce Tree Removal in Reno, NV
Spruce t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of spruce trees that are dead, damaged, or pose a risk to property or safety. These projects typically include cutting down the tree, safely handling the disposal of the wood and debris, and ensuring the surrounding landscape remains undamaged. Homeowners often request this service when trees are leaning dangerously, showing signs of disease, or have become an obstacle for construction or landscape improvements.
Before requesting spruce tree removal, property owners should consider the size and location of the tree, as well as any potential impact on nearby structures, power lines, or other vegetation. It’s helpful to understand the extent of the work needed, such as whether stump grinding or removal is also desired. Knowing these details can assist in planning the project and ensuring the removal is completed safely and efficiently.

Spruce Tree Removal Questions
When is tree removal necessary? Tree removal is often needed when a tree is diseased, damaged, or poses a safety risk to the property.
How can I tell if a tree is dead or unhealthy? Signs include dead or dying branches, sparse foliage, or visible decay at the trunk base.
Are there any restrictions on removing certain trees? Local regulations may restrict removal of protected species or require permits for certain trees.
What should be considered before removing a tree? Factors include the tree's size, location, potential impact on property, and proximity to structures or utilities.
